Well, there lots of small towns in and around Starkville, Columbus and Tupelo. I just don't know anything about jobs. I wish someone would post who could help you out.

Ackerman is a small town with a grocery store, pharmacy, Freds, and some gas stations. It's rural. Then there's Eupora, which is just a little bigger. Both are commutable to Starkville. I don't think housing is very expensive in that area either. Of course, there are smaller towns like Sturgis and Weir, which are very country (farms, very few stores, etc).

I like Louisville and Kosciusko too. They have Wal-Marts, etc. but are really not big towns. I think the area around there is beautiful too. Again, I don't think housing would be too bad (under 150K certainly for modest a 3-4 BR).

In North MS, Aberdeen, Batesville, and Ripley aren't too bad.

I'm not a fan of the coast - hurricanes, you know. So, I will not be helpful at all when it comes to places south of Jackson. I prefer North MS. Although, Vicksburg and Natchez are nice.

I'm probably not too helpful. Do look online for jobs. If you find an area that you're interested in, let us know. Maybe more folks can help if and when you can narrow it down a bit.
